Own and execute IP/Sub System design verification using UVM and System Verilog for RISCV and ARM related architectures.
Develop comprehensive test plans and cases to ensure code and functional coverage closure, collaborating with system architects and design teams.
Debug regression failures, work on failure analysis, and support post-silicon bring-up and hardware-software debug activities.
Bachelor’s, Master’s, or PhD in Computer Science, Electrical/Electronics Engineering, or related field with 4+ to 6+ years of Hardware Engineering experience depending on degree level.
3 to 15 years of experience in IP/Sub System design verification using UVM, System Verilog, and associated verification components (Checkers, Trackers, Scoreboards, Assertions, Functional Coverage).
Strong knowledge of bus protocols such as CHI, AHB, AXI, ACE, ACE-Lite and interconnects, and familiarity with ARM/RISCV system architectures including CPU architecture, coherency protocols, and virtualization.
Proficiency in scripting languages like Python or Perl for automation and knowledge of Gen AI skills is desirable. Location: Bangalore.
Experienced in collaborating across system architects, design, and emulation teams in a large, global engineering organization.
Deep understanding of multi-core ARMv8/v9 CPU architecture, RISCV system architecture, memory management, and power management.
Capable of handling post-silicon bring-up and HW-SW debug, demonstrating ownership of end-to-end verification and debugging of complex SoC IP subsystems.
